About this experience

Relive the legend of the pirates with a private and exclusive tour reserved only for your group along the Riviera of Ulysses. The Tour to the Corsair Caves takes you to discover the most authentic side of Sperlonga.

After leaving the port, the coastal navigation reaches the Cave of Tiberius, continues towards the Beach of Bazzano, the Cave of the Donkeys and the suggestive promontory of Capovento, accompanied by the stories and legends of the Captain. The most exciting moment is at the famous Blue Grotto, famous for its reflections, followed by the Spiaggia delle Bambole, known for the transparency of the seabed.

The tour includes three long stops for swimming, with the possibility of diving off the boat, snorkeling and exploring different caves. Stops are chosen by the Captain based on sea conditions.

During the navigation will be offered a mini aperitif on board with homemade red pizza and fresh prosecco, for an experience of relaxation and total privacy.

About Sperlonga

Sperlonga is a picturesque coastal town in Lazio, known for its stunning beaches, historic sites, and charming medieval center. Often referred to as the 'Pearl of the Tyrrhenian,' it offers a blend of natural beauty and cultural heritage.

Top Attractions

Grotta di Tiberio

This ancient Roman villa was once owned by Emperor Tiberius. It features impressive frescoes, mosaics, and sculptures.
